NOTICE OF VACANCY
Posting Date: August 10, 2026
Final date to receive applications: August 14, 2026
Position: First Grade Teacher
Location: Bath Elementary School
Start Date: School Year
Salary: per BEA Master Agreement, dependent upon experience and educational attainment.
BA Step 1: $48,376
BA+ 18 Step 5: $60,442.42
Qualifications:
Valid Elementary Michigan Teacher Certificate (Elementary K-5 or K-8)
Experience teaching Kindergarten, 1st, or 2nd grades preferred
Competency in student management and supervision
Ability to communicate effectively and work cooperatively with students, staff and parents
Essential Functions
- Teaches knowledge and skills in elementary education in accordance with the district and state curriculum.
- Promotes critical and creative thinking and analysis in all related subject areas.
- Promotes a classroom environment that is safe and conducive to individualized and small- group instruction, and student learning.
- Conducts ongoing assessment of student learning and progress, and employs data-driven strategies to differentiate instruction for diverse learners.
- Familiarity with or willingness to learn and apply behavioral and academic MTSS models
- Continues to acquire professional knowledge and learn of current developments in the educational field by attending seminars, workshops, or professional meetings.
- Organizes and maintains a system for accurate and complete record-keeping, grading, and reporting for all student activities, achievement, and attendance as required by district procedures and applicable laws.
- Ensures effective communication with students and parents.
- Collaborates with special education staff to implement accommodations and/or modifications as outlined in IEP's.
- Establishes and maintains standards of student behavior needed to achieve a functional learning atmosphere in the classroom.
- Works collaboratively with colleagues and administrators to improve student achievement.
- Maintains a professional demeanor with reliable attendance and punctuality.
- Completes assigned duties that contribute to the district's mission and vision.
